In June 2000, during the Press Brake Productivity Days in Lochem (NL), WILA introduced its in-house developed New Standard tooling system for press brakes. This groundbreaking innovation laid the foundation for a new way of working at the press brake. What began as a revolutionary idea from WILA quickly evolved into the international standard trusted by production companies worldwide.
From the moment it was introduced, the system was rapidly embraced by press brake users across the globe. Manufacturers and sheet metal fabricators immediately recognized the advantages: shorter setup times, fewer errors, higher accuracy, and a strong focus on safety. Combined with exceptional tool life thanks to CNC‑Deephardening, New Standard quickly developed from an innovation into an international benchmark, known in the market as WILA‑style, Trumpf‑style, Amada ATC, or LVD‑style.
One of its most important features is the patented WILA Safety-Click. This mechanism allows operators to change tools quickly and safely in a vertical motion, without risk of tools falling and with minimal physical strain. Operators worldwide appreciate the combination of safety, ergonomics, and speed, making the Safety-Click a defining element of WILA New Standard tooling.
Over the years, the New Standard tooling system has continued to expand. It became compatible with automatic tool changers and robot-controlled production. With the introduction of BendSense Technology, New Standard has evolved into a data-driven standard. Tools can be identified automatically, and setups can be digitally verified. Process data can be used to monitor and improve production. Coatings such as EnduraBend help ensure consistent quality and efficiency, essential in modern, high‑demand manufacturing environments. The result is an error-free workflow, increased process reliability, and full traceability within Smart Factory environments.
